Job Description

Job Title: Manufacturing Technician II

Division: Protein Diagnostics (PDX)

Location: Birmingham, UK

Job Summary:

As a Manufacturing Technician II, you will play a critical role in ensuring the smooth operation within QC testing team. You will be responsible for handling your own workload to meet the published plans, performing scheduled activities, ensuring inventory availability, and carrying out data and process checks. Your role will also involve troubleshooting, decision-making, training, suggesting improvements, and contributing to process improvement initiatives.

Key Responsibilities:

  • Workload Management: Manage own workload to meet the published plan.

  • Maintenance: Own and perform scheduled maintenance activities on designated pieces of equipment and/or designated areas of the laboratory floor.

  • Inventory Management: Ensure inventory is available in the correct quantity and location when needed to complete assigned work.

  • Data and Process Checking: Routinely carry out data and process checking activities.

  • Practical Techniques: Complete all practical techniques required by the job role and apply knowledge to carry out first-level troubleshooting.

  • Decision Making: Make decisions that impact your own and other technicians’ work.

  • Error Mitigation: Suggest measures to mitigate against sources of errors.

  • Operational/Scientific Understanding: Demonstrate an in-depth understanding of relevant operational and/or scientific principles within your area.

  • Training: Routinely perform training of specific processes within the group.

  • Process Improvement: Actively suggest improvements to processes and procedures within the group to improve Environmental Health and Safety (EHS) and Quality compliance.

  • PPI Opportunities: Identify PPI (process and performance improvement) opportunities and contribute to initiatives to implement improvements.

  • Goal Setting: Set and meet effective goals and create and keep deadlines.

  • Complete QC testing of components and finished products using a range of automated analyser

  • Working to set manufacturing procedures

  • Accurate documentation of results on worksheets and spreadsheets in line with quality requirements.

  • Moving of bulks (lifting up to 15kg and pushing of bulk on trolleys up to 100litres)

  • Entering cold rooms (+4 and -20)

  • Working with biohazards samples

  • Use of the ERP system and QMS system
